Chief Deputy Whip Guy Reschenthaler has expressed his support for H.R. 1, known as the One Big Beautiful Bill Act, following a vote in favor of the legislation. In a statement, Reschenthaler emphasized the significance of this bill in fulfilling promises made by former President Donald J. Trump.

“President Donald J. Trump made a promise to the American people — he would restore our nation, secure its borders, and usher the United States into a new golden age,” Reschenthaler stated. He described the bill as “pro-worker, pro-family, and pro-small business,” highlighting its potential impact on tax cuts and border security.

The One Big Beautiful Bill Act aims to prevent a 22 percent tax increase on working families by making permanent the tax cuts introduced in 2017 under Trump’s administration. It also proposes eliminating taxes on tips and overtime pay while providing significant investment in border security, including extensive construction of border walls.

Additionally, the bill seeks to ensure that illegal immigrants do not receive taxpayer benefits and promises substantial deficit reduction over three decades. It includes measures to reduce taxes on Social Security and strengthen programs like Social Security, Medicare, and Medicaid.

The legislation also intends to reverse certain energy policies from President Biden’s administration while enhancing national defense systems and improving conditions for U.S. servicemembers.
